2. ‍MFA: Enhancing‌ Remote Access Security

Multifactor Authentication for Enhanced⁣ Security:

Multifactor authentication (MFA)⁣ is a‌ powerful ‍mechanism for ⁣improving the security of remote access. By implementing MFA, ​admins can ensure that only users‍ with authorized credentials may gain access to a⁣ system.

MFA‍ provides an extra​ layer of ⁤security by requiring multiple ‍authentication pieces, such ​as a username and password, a security token, or biometric‌ data like a⁢ fingerprint, to verify a user’s identity. An example of this‌ is ‍when ⁣a user is‌ prompted for a ⁢code sent to their mobile⁤ device when ​trying ‍to log in. It makes it much tougher for malicious actors ​to gain ‌access to a system, as all pieces of the ⁤authentication puzzle must match correctly.

One ‍of‌ the​ major benefits of MFA is that it helps guard against various security threats, such as‌ identity theft, data⁣ breaches, and ​phishing attempts. Companies ‌can ensure their networks ​are securely accessible by using‍ a‍ combination of factors⁢ to authenticate users.

3. How to Implement‌ MFA on ‌Your Remote Services

Multi-factor authentication (MFA) is a​ must for keeping your remote​ services safe. This⁣ form of security requires⁢ two or more authentication factors‍ – something you ⁢know ​(like a password), something you have (like a token or ⁣key⁢ fob), ‍or something you are‍ (like ‌a fingerprint).⁤ Here’s how you can ⁣start implementing MFA on⁢ your ⁢remote services right away:

  • Assess your current system: Your first step is to assess your current⁤ system. Look⁣ at ⁣the ‌remote services you ⁤use and the vulnerability of your hardware, software, and network‍ connections. This⁣ will help ⁣you‌ determine the ‍best methods and practices for setting up MFA
  • Plan and Implement: After you assess your current system, you should plan and ‍implement ⁣MFA. This means deciding on‍ authentication factors, like ‍a password and a fingerprint, and the amount of​ time you want authentication to‌ last. You should‌ also consider ‌what⁣ type of authentication methods you will allow for your⁣ users.

Multi-factor authentication (MFA) is a crucial component of remote access security, especially for organizations with remote employees accessing company resources from various locations. By requiring multiple layers of authentication such as passwords, security questions, SMS codes, hardware tokens, and biometric verification, MFA adds an extra level of security to the traditional username and password login process. This approach significantly reduces the risk of security breaches and enhances the overall security posture of the organization. According to a study by the Online Trust Alliance, implementing MFA can prevent up to 99.9% of account takeovers, highlighting the effectiveness of this security measure source: otalliance.org

Moreover, MFA technology is continuously evolving to adapt to the changing threat landscape. Advanced MFA solutions like Duo Security and Rublon Authentication Proxy offer features such as Duo Push notifications, Time-Based One-Time Passwords (TOTP), and FIDO security for stronger authentication. These technologies not only improve the security of remote access connections but also provide users with a seamless and convenient authentication experience. For example, Duo’s cloud service integrates with popular remote desktop tools and offers secure access to target machines through Gateway MFA.

In addition to enhancing security, MFA also plays a vital role in compliance with regulations such as GDPR and HIPAA, which require organizations to implement robust security measures to protect sensitive data. By ensuring that only authorized users can access company resources, MFA helps organizations maintain compliance and avoid costly penalties for data breaches.

Q: What is MFA for remote access?
A: MFA, or Multi-Factor Authentication, is a security measure that requires users to provide two or more forms of identification before accessing a system or network remotely.

Q: How does MFA enhance security for remote access?
A: MFA adds an extra layer of security beyond just a password, making it more difficult for bad actors to gain unauthorized access to corporate networks or remote desktop services.

Q: What are some common forms of additional authentication factors used in MFA?
A: Some common additional authentication factors include One-Time Passwords, security keys, biometric scans, and authenticator apps.

Q: Why is MFA considered a crucial security measure for remote access?
A: MFA helps to mitigate security risks and vulnerabilities associated with remote connections, ensuring that only authorized users can access company resources.
